Garmin launches $170 health-tracking arm band for put on throughout sleep

(Bloomberg/Samantha Murphy Kelly) — Garmin Ltd. on Wednesday launched an arm band for put on throughout sleep that may observe important well being metrics, stepping up competitors with corporations like Whoop Inc. and different rising gamers.

The corporate’s $170 Index Sleep Monitor — a primary for the health gadgets maker — is worn on the higher arm like a blood-pressure cuff and tracks blood oxygen saturation, coronary heart fee variability, respiration charges, respiration patterns and pores and skin temperature. It additionally offers sleep metrics like hours slept and information on completely different levels of sleep.

The system is screen-free and guarantees seven nights price of battery life on a single cost, based on the corporate. It additionally has options like menstrual cycle insights and a sensible alarm clock that may get up a consumer with particular vibration patterns based mostly on how they’re sleeping throughout a pre-selected window.

The launch comes as Whoop, Samsung Electronics Co. and Apple Inc. are both experimenting with new kind components like health-centric rings and earbuds or are including new sleep and health monitoring options. The growth is notable for Garmin, which does promote scales and blood-pressure screens however is usually identified for its health watches.

In April, Garmin reported document first quarter income of $1.54 billion, surpassing Wall Road expectations. It has tried to excite buyers with new choices, together with a subscription service to create extra personalised insights.

Final week, Garmin introduced the Venu X1 watch, which has a big display to higher compete with the Apple Watch Extremely. It additionally lately rolled out two extra traditional sports activities watches, together with the Forerunner 570 and Forerunner 970.
